Output 5221dbc75f86849d9804657b169b94af721105303bfa17ae5c522c4a5c9973fe:0

value
1174183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 183b367e3b38c898453d0b3b5aafebc39151e7f9 OP_EQUAL
address
33u95L4wrwQ3sonrPWMoS63MBCuRQEh134
transaction
5221dbc75f86849d9804657b169b94af721105303bfa17ae5c522c4a5c9973fe
spent
true